🔎 Overview

The University of East Anglia is a public university based in Norwich, Norfolk, on a self-contained campus at Norwich Research Park. It offers degrees across four faculties, Arts and Humanities, Medicine and Health, Science, and Social Sciences, spanning subjects including biological sciences, creative writing, business, economics, law, engineering, computer science, psychology, medicine and dentistry, pharmacology, and health professions such as nursing and midwifery.

💷 Scholarships & Funding

  • The Anne French memorial Trust PGCE Bursary – The Anne French Memorial Trust Bursary supports a Primary PGCE student from a minoritised ethnic background who is either a Norfolk resident or UEA graduate, demonstrating financial need and outstanding academic potential.

  • GREAT Scholarships (Kenya) – The University of East Anglia offers GREAT Scholarships worth £10,000 each for the 2026-27 academic year.
  • International PG Merit Scholarship B – An automatic scholarship for overseas fee-paying students from Egypt, Ghana, Kenya, Morocco, Nigeria, Tunisia, Uganda and Zimbabwe joining an eligible Masters or PGCE programme at UEA.
  • The David Sainsbury Full MSc Scholarship – A fully funded postgraduate scholarship covering tuition fees, living stipend and travel for students from eligible developing countries, available for the MSc Global Plant Health programme at UEA.

📣 Things Uni To Know

Empower – The Black Humanities Project is a student-led initiative at UEA aimed at inspiring young Black and minority ethnic students to study arts and humanities at university. It champions curriculum diversity, works to close the degree awarding gap, and provides school pupils with opportunities to engage with humanities subjects through a partnership with UEA Outreach.
Their events include:

  • Expose. Explore. Empower. – Expose. Explore. Empower. is an annual event for Year 9 Black and minority ethnic students, delivered by the Black Humanities Project at the Sainsbury Centre. Through interactive activities, students discover untold stories of Black and minority ethnic figures, explore the skills and career opportunities that come with an arts and humanities degree, and are inspired and empowered to make informed choices about their future.
